Associate Product Owner
Job Description
How You’ll Support Our Mission
Our vision is to provide our customers with meaningful information that leads to actionable outcomes, improving community health and safety through the power of data. As a member of ESO’s product team, you will be collaborating with our State and Hospital product domains, business stakeholders, subject matter experts, and engineers to provide and support customers with product needs. The ideal candidate has a passion for data transformations in the healthcare industry.
Reporting to the Product Manager of Registry, you will be part of our Product Management team based in our Belfast office.
What You’ll Be Doing – the day-to-day
You will be responsible for executing our state product strategy. You’ll know how to interpret stakeholder needs and translate them into requirements for engineering execution. You’ll consistently assess the value/why behind any action and collaborate with cross-functional teams in creative problem-solving. You will play a key role in translating our mission and product strategy into action by documenting product requirements and user stories, grooming and prioritizing a product backlog, and collaborating with a cross-functional agile development team as we design, build and ship new products and features. Â
You can expect to:
- Interpret high-level business requirements to create user stories that solve data-centric problems for our customers.
- Support your engineering team to ensure that they have everything they need to size, accept, and execute work.
- Help define releases as a collection of new/incremental features, architectural improvements, and technical debt.
- Triage data issues throughout the life cycle of development and those reported by users.
- Leverage performance metrics to evaluate opportunities for improvement and work with the product team to implement changes where profitable.
Who You Are - Some of the essential things required to be successful in the role:
- Highly skilled in data transformation with Excel spreadsheets, XML documents, data dictionaries, and data visualizations.
- Succinct communication skills, both written and spoken.
- Experience in analytical problem-solving processes.
- Proven ability to be detail-oriented, multi-task, and coordinate with multiple teams.
- A growing knowledge of clinical terms, especially in the Trauma / Emergency Medicine space. We will also consider candidates without this direct experience if you have a background in data analytics, identifying patterns across data sets.Â
Who You Are – the desirables (It’s a plus if you have):
- Product Management certifications (e.g., Certified Scrum Product Owner, Mind the Product, etc.)
- Proficiency in commonly used product management tools (e.g., JIRA, Confluence, Miro or similar).
- Experience in a fast-growing enterprise Software-as-a-Service (SaaS) technology company, ideally in a mission-critical environment where quality matters. Â
